Master wedding photographer Sara France works with a lot of images, and because she's shooting and editing when she's on location and she's sharing her workload with her studio manager, she has to be a master of keeping track of her images.

Aperture has long had the ability to manage or reference images (store them in the Aperture Library or in a user-selected location) but many Aperture users have no idea how to take advantage of these features. Aperture 3 has added brand-new Library-control features.

In this video Sara shows you how to import images, how to Manage them or Reference them, how to control working with multiple Libraries and how to merge Libraries seamlessly and simply.
